Coleridge has cold winters with freeze-thaw cycles and summer precipitation, so choose materials that drain well and resist movement when frozen and thawed. In general, use well-draining, angular aggregates for load-bearing areas and coarser mixes where frost heave is a concern; finer materials can work for top dressing or levelling. Keep in mind regional sourcing means texture and color may vary locally.
Look at soil type, slope, and drainage on your property—heavier clay soils and low spots need better drainage material to avoid standing water. For sloped areas or erosion-prone spots, pick coarser, more stable materials and consider edging or geotextile underlayment. If unsure, dig a test pit or consult a local contractor to confirm subsurface conditions before ordering.

The best time for most outdoor projects in Coleridge is late spring through early fall when ground is unfrozen and compaction and grading are easier. Avoid major excavation or final grading during freeze-thaw periods and when the ground is saturated from heavy spring rains. Plan larger projects early in the season to avoid winter weather delays and to allow vegetation to establish after work is done.
Small backyard landscaping or flowerbed projects often start at the minimum order of about 3 tons, while a typical 1-car driveway resurfaced to 4 inches deep usually needs roughly 3–5 tons. A 2-car driveway or larger pad can require 8–15 tons depending on depth and area, and commercial or contractor projects commonly order truckloads of 10+ tons. Clear the intended drop area of vehicles, trash, and low branches and mark any utilities or fragile landscaping so the driver can see where to dump. Confirm that the access route can handle a tri-axle dump truck and note soft or muddy spots that could prevent safe dumping.
